Gemstone Quality: The Heart of Value

The true value and breathtaking beauty of a sapphire and diamond bracelet lie in the quality of its constituent gemstones. For sapphires, the most sought-after are those with a vibrant, well-saturated cornflower blue, often found in Kashmir or Burma, though exceptional stones can come from various global origins. Beyond color, factors like clarity (the presence or absence of inclusions) and cut (how well the stone is faceted to maximize its brilliance) play crucial roles. Similarly, diamonds are graded on the renowned 4 Cs: carat weight, cut, color, and clarity. The interplay of light within a perfectly cut diamond creates its signature sparkle, while its colorlessness and clarity contribute to its purity and value. In the discerning market of the French Riviera, buyers expect only the highest standards, understanding that the exceptional quality of these gems is what elevates a bracelet from beautiful to truly extraordinary. Ensuring the authenticity and quality through reputable gemological certifications, such as those from GIA (Gemological Institute of America), is paramount, especially when acquiring significant pieces in France.

Metal Craftsmanship and Design

The setting of the sapphires and diamonds is just as critical as the stones themselves. The choice of metal – typically 18-karat white gold, yellow gold, or platinum – significantly influences the overall aesthetic and value of the bracelet. White gold and platinum offer a cool, contemporary backdrop that makes blue sapphires and diamonds pop, enhancing their brilliance. Yellow gold provides a warm, classic contrast that can complement certain sapphire hues beautifully. The craftsmanship involved in setting each stone is a hallmark of luxury jewelry. Master jewelers meticulously set each sapphire and diamond, ensuring security, symmetry, and maximum light exposure to enhance sparkle. Designs prevalent in the French Riviera often favor timeless elegance, incorporating classic patterns like pave settings, channel settings, or halo designs, reflecting the sophisticated tastes of the region. The precision and artistry of the metalwork are what truly bring the design to life and ensure the longevity of the piece.

Understanding Carat, Cut, Color, and Clarity

When evaluating a sapphire and diamond bracelet, understanding the 4 Cs is fundamental. For diamonds, higher color grades (closer to colorless) and clarity grades (fewer imperfections) command higher prices. The cut is crucial for maximizing sparkle – a well-cut diamond will reflect light brilliantly. For sapphires, while color is paramount, clarity and cut are also vital for a stone’s beauty and value. A well-cut sapphire will exhibit excellent brilliance and saturation. Carat weight refers to the size of the stones. Bracelets can feature a single prominent sapphire and diamond arrangement or a series of smaller stones. The interplay of these factors determines the overall aesthetic impact and investment value of the bracelet. Reputable jewelers in France will provide detailed GIA certificates for significant stones, offering transparency and assurance.

Caring for Your Precious Bracelet

To maintain the brilliance and integrity of your sapphire and diamond bracelet, proper care is essential. Regular cleaning can be done at home using a soft brush, warm water, and a mild, non-detergent soap. Gently scrub the bracelet, paying attention to the settings where dirt can accumulate. Rinse thoroughly and dry with a lint-free cloth. Avoid exposing your bracelet to harsh chemicals, perfumes, lotions, or extreme temperatures, as these can damage the gemstones or the metal setting. For a deeper clean or to check for loose stones or damage, it is advisable to have your bracelet professionally inspected and cleaned by a reputable jeweler, particularly those in cities like Nice or Cannes, at least once a year.
